//int0+int1
#include <stdio.h>
#include <reg51.h>
#include <intrins.h>
#define hi 0x3c
#define lo 0xb0 //50ms
sbit P10=P1^0;
unsigned char led_no,mask=0xfe,disp[4],int_count,t1_count,sec;
unsigned char code ledk[14]
={0x3f,0x06,0x5b,0x4f,0x66,0x6d,
0x7d,0x07,0x7f,0x6f,0xf3,0x79,0x3e,0x31};//p10,E11,U12,r13
sbit P37=P3^7;sbit clk=P0^7;sbit sda=P0^6; //74LS164
void delay(unsigned int n)
{unsigned int i,j;
for(i=0;i<n;i++)
for(j=0;j<n;j++)
;}
void shift(unsigned char dx)
{static unsigned char d;
unsigned char j=0;
d=dx;
while(j<8)
{if((d&0x80)!=0) sda=1;
else sda=0;
clk=0;clk=1;
d<<=1;j++;} }
void hextodec_int(char xx)
{unsigned char B;
xx=xx%100;
B=xx/10; disp[1]=B;
xx=xx%10;
B=xx; disp[0]=B;}
void hextodec_sec(char xx)
{unsigned char B;
xx=xx%100;
B=xx/10; disp[3]=B;
xx=xx%10;
B=xx; disp[2]=B;}
void int0() interrupt 0 //6号键,外中断0
{ int_count++;if(int_count>99)int_count=0; }
void int1() interrupt 2 //外中断1 ,5号键
{ TR1=1; }
void t1() interrupt 3//定时中断1
{TH1=hi;TL1=lo;t1_count++;
//if(t1_count==20)
//{t1_count=0;sec++;P10=!P10;}
if(t1_count<=10)P10=1;
else P10=0;
if(t1_count==20)
{t1_count=0;sec++;P10=1;}
if(sec>99)sec=0; }
void out()
{hextodec_int(int_count);
hextodec_sec(sec);
shift(ledk[disp[led_no]]);P2=mask;
led_no++;if(led_no>3)led_no=0;
mask=_crol_(mask,1);if(mask==0xef)mask=0xfe;
}
void main(void)
{TMOD=0x10;TH1=hi;TL1=lo;
ET1=1;EX0=1;EX1=1;IT0=1;IT1=1;EA=1;int_count=0;P10=1;
while(1)
{out();delay(20);} }
